What is Ferritin?
Ferritin is a globular protein complex that serves as the main intracellular iron storage mechanism. It can store up to 4,500 iron atoms in a soluble and non-toxic form, making it essential for maintaining iron homeostasis. The body’s ferritin levels can reflect the total amount of iron stored in the body, and measuring these levels can provide valuable insights into one’s iron status.
The Importance of Iron Ferritin Levels
Iron ferritin levels can indicate whether you have sufficient iron reserves. Low ferritin levels may suggest iron deficiency, which can lead to anemia, fatigue, weakened immunity, and other health issues. On the other hand, excessively high ferritin levels can indicate iron overload, which may damage organs and lead to conditions such as hemochromatosis.
The Quest for Optimal Ferritin Levels
The quest for optimal ferritin levels is crucial for maintaining overall health. Here are some steps to help you achieve and maintain healthy iron ferritin levels:
1. Regular Testing
One of the most effective ways to monitor your iron status is through regular blood tests that measure ferritin levels. Adults should aim for ferritin levels between 30 and 300 ng/mL, but optimal levels can vary based on age, sex, and individual health conditions. Consult with your healthcare provider to determine the best testing schedule for you.
2. Dietary Considerations
To boost your ferritin levels naturally, include iron-rich foods in your diet. There are two types of dietary iron: heme and non-heme. Heme iron, found in animal products like red meat, poultry, and fish, is more readily absorbed by the body. Non-heme iron, found in plant-based sources such as lentils, beans, tofu, and spinach, is also beneficial but may require vitamin C for better absorption. Incorporating a variety of these foods can help maintain healthy ferritin levels.
3. Supplementation
If dietary changes are insufficient, iron supplements may be necessary. However, it’s essential to consult with a healthcare professional before starting any supplementation, as excess iron can be harmful. Your doctor can recommend the appropriate type and dosage based on your specific needs.
4. Addressing Underlying Conditions
Certain health conditions, such as gastrointestinal diseases or heavy menstrual bleeding, can affect iron absorption and ferritin levels. If you suspect an underlying issue, seek medical advice to address these concerns. Proper treatment can help improve your iron status and overall health.
5. Lifestyle Factors
Lifestyle choices can significantly impact your ferritin levels. Regular exercise, adequate sleep, and stress management can contribute to better iron metabolism. Avoiding excessive alcohol consumption and smoking can also support healthy ferritin levels.
